Output aaf3b6dc5e83df53473d0b6e667ead6add00d1270e94e767bfe63c7ea20477b6:2

value
29580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 291181ed6e620061ff8cb48a3cbecd3bfa0b2c57 OP_EQUAL
address
35SAbrSbYKXXkb2bfKdnfMB2uCKKHDzRR9
transaction
aaf3b6dc5e83df53473d0b6e667ead6add00d1270e94e767bfe63c7ea20477b6
spent
true